After a smooth flight from Johannesburg, Mandy and I were buzzing with excitement as we touched down in Kruger National Park. The sun was shining, and the air was filled with the promise of adventure. As we boarded our transfer vehicle, we were eager to catch our first glimpses of the park's famed wildlife.

Once we arrived at our accommodation, we quickly settled in and prepared for our first safari drive. The anticipation was palpable. As we set off into the heart of the park, we were met with a stunning landscape of savanna, woodlands, and acacia trees. The thrill of being in the wild was exhilarating.

Within moments, we spotted a group of elephants bathing in a nearby waterhole. Their playful splashes and trumpeting calls filled the air, and we couldn’t help but smile at their sheer joy. Watching these gentle giants interact was a highlight of our trip, and we snapped countless photos, trying to capture the moment.

As we continued our drive, we came across a pride of lions lounging lazily in the shade. We parked at a safe distance and watched in awe as they groomed each other and basked in the afternoon sun. The sheer power and grace of these magnificent creatures were breathtaking, and we felt so lucky to witness them up close.

The interactions with wildlife were not limited to just viewing; we had an unforgettable experience during a guided walk through the bush. Our guide, Bernard, was incredibly knowledgeable and took us through the park on foot. It was an entirely different perspective, allowing us to appreciate the smaller details of the ecosystem. We learned about animal tracks, plants, and even spotted a tiny chameleon resting on a branch.

One afternoon, we were fortunate enough to encounter a herd of giraffes nibbling on the treetops. We parked the vehicle quietly and watched them for some time. Their long necks stretched gracefully toward the leaves, and we were fascinated by how they interacted with one another, playfully bumping their heads as they reached for the best foliage.

Of course, we couldn’t forget our night drive. With the darkness settling in, we ventured out with torches scanning the landscape for nocturnal creatures. The thrill of searching for eyes shining back at us was a new and exciting experience. We were rewarded with sightings of hyenas and a few elusive leopards, their spots barely visible in the dim light.

One evening, as we sat on the deck of our lodge, a heavy storm rolled in from Mozambique. The rain pounded down on our tent, creating a symphony of sound that lulled us to sleep. The following morning, the storm had passed, leaving a fresh scent in the air. We awoke to the sight of a herd of impala grazing nearby, their graceful movements a peaceful start to our day.

As we sipped our coffee, we reflected on the incredible encounters we had with nature. Kruger National Park had surpassed all our expectations, offering us an abundance of wildlife and unforgettable experiences. We left with our hearts full and a newfound appreciation for the beauty of the African wilderness, eager to return one day to explore more of its wonders.
